    Digital Production ManagerHogarth
     - London, United KingdomFreelance
    ● I was contracted to help with the largest digital project that Coca-Cola had ever undertaken: the migration of 112 country-specific websites which were being redesigned. My remit was to take care of the images ● The timeline had been drifting, so my help was also needed to get it back on track to deliver on time ● I led an international team of designers based in the UK, Romania, Argentina, India and the Philippines ● A “follow the sun” approach ensured the output speed was optimal and resources being efficiently deployed ● I created very clear briefs as many of the designers were not native English speakers and directed the designs ● The role involved me being the guardian for the extensive range brands owned by Coca-Cola and being trusted to use their large asset library to make executive decisions and choices regarding the images ● I took a hands-on approach and resized and retouched many of the 15 000 images myself using Photoshop ● The role required me to work across most time zones, often late into the night and on weekends, but the sense of camaraderie amongst the 60-strong team made it feel effortless ● We used Jira and agile methodologies with daily stand ups and 2 week sprints to track progress

    Global Design ManagerHH Global
     - Leatherhead, United KingdomFull Time
    ● A large part of the role was traffic management using Workfront to help with planning, scheduling and global resourcing (with design teams in the UK, Ireland, India, Italy and Mexico). The contract was worth £2 million. ● Working internationally across many time zones, managing the design of POS, branded merch, social and video for all Kraft Heinz brands across the world ● It was a client facing role and I built strong relationships with senior client stakeholders in each country and supported the junior stakeholders with writing their briefs and budgeting ● By having the global overview of what everyone was working on, I could intervene if I saw anything going off brand and share insights when I felt that time and money could be saved ● I helped to create an online catalogue of products for POS and branded merchandise ● I directed a fantastic team of very talented designers to come up with ideas for in store and digital campaigns and created supporting visuals in Photoshop and client facing presentations in PowerPoint
